Parameters
Factory Lead Time 6 Weeks
Mounting Type Surface Mount
Package / Case 8-SOIC (0.154, 3.90mm Width)
Surface Mount YES
Operating Temperature 0°C~70°C
Packaging Tube
Published 2010
JESD-609 Code e3
Pbfree Code yes
Part Status Active
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 8
ECCN Code EAR99
Terminal Finish Matte Tin (Sn)
Subcategory Operational Amplifier
Technology CMOS
Terminal Position DUAL
Terminal Form GUL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 5V
Time@Peak Reflow Temperature-Max (s) 30
Base Part Number ICL7612
Pin Count 8
JESD-30 Code R-PDSO-G8
Qualification Status Not Qualified
Output Type Rail-to-Rail
Number of Circuits 1
Current - Supply 1mA
Slew Rate 1.6V/μs
Architecture VOLTAGE-FEEDBACK
Amplifier Type General Purpose
Common Mode Rejection Ratio 80 dB
Current - Input Bias 1pA
Voltage - Supply, Single/Dual (±) 2V~16V ±1V~8V
Gain Bandwidth Product 1.4MHz
Neg Supply Voltage-Nom (Vsup) -5V
Unity Gain BW-Nom 44 kHz
Average Bias Current-Max (IIB) 0.004μA
Low-Offset NO
Frequency Compensation YES
Supply Voltage Limit-Max 9V
Voltage - Input Offset 15mV
Low-Bias YES
Bias Current-Max (IIB) @25C 0.00005μA
Programmable Power YES
Neg Supply Voltage-Max (Vsup) -9V
Voltage Gain-Min 4000
Length 4.9mm
RoHS Status ROHS3 Compliant
Lead Free Lead Free
